Auld Lang Syne List - This week’s show is inspired by a traditional new years anthem – there is really only one, and it has a Canadian connection. It was the Guy Lombardo Orchestra that first played this song right after midnight during a live New Year’s Eve radio broadcast.

ABOUT CICK

The Smithers Community Radio Society is an incorporated non-profit that manages a locally supported, volunteer operated community radio station.
